In the books of Life- I've learned of change, (betwixt, between) of craved-on dream. In sacrifice- always a cost, simple nuance- that souls cannot pay twice. Of my live and learn, (I fell hard) dangling steepest grades, climbed fast up gained Deity's trust- Her swear, I'd never fade. Still felt- and ever-sighted, browns and jade collided, spilled into- e'ry song I've never played- until you.. In Love I've learned- chapters, abound. I've hooked and hurt, known losses great- but always touched the ground. Not this time- not this find, Those were ear-marks- guided lines of time- in Fail. But for this storm my strength my warm, I poured all wishes, never made- so still remain- I turn that page and wear your spell. Inside, a lesson and a dream- I hear you now, it beats a stream- to steady bounds. In the drip and slip of Life? Heart's beauty still astounds! I've learned to smile when I cry- 'til made blind on fits of rain, cataloged in every stain- time-stamped in pain and style of love.. in life-long miles. "..But a tyrant spell has bound me, And I cannot, cannot go.." ~Emily Bronte 'The Night is Darkening Around Me' |
